Interview: Ikechi Onyenaka – 808s & Jazz Breaks

Ikechi Onyenaka is a young voice in the Philadelphia music scene. A multi-instrumentalist, Ikechi is steeped in the tradition of Jazz, R&B, Hip-Hop, and more broadly a lineage of Black music. Born in the late-90s, Ikechi is a child of modern technology and the internet, as such, you’re as likely to catch him at any of Philadelphia’s jazz venues, as you are to catch him on his YouTube page. As a YouTuber, Ikechi has built a following of over 1,400 subscribers, posting his original music, cover videos and saxophone tutorials of everything from Lil Nas X’s Panini to Grover Washington Jr.’s Winelight.

Altoona student's love of music is heard throughout campus

ALTOONA, Pa. — Maybe you’ve seen him playing his saxophone around the pond on campus or at various student events. Maybe you’ve heard the sounds of his music floating throughout Misciagna or Cedar Residence Hall. Perhaps you were visiting campus and wondered who was making the melodies.  

Some have dubbed the man behind the music the "Sax Guy," but his name is actually Ikechi Onyenaka, a sophomore from Upper Darby, Pennsylvania. He came to Penn State Altoona to pursue a degree in information sciences technology, but music is his true passion.
